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 859080640 5246524 53144
91765 945
91765 945
52878962448 017179 1988656 56582 19033443
All about undefined
Interested in learning more?
91765 945
52878962448 017179 1988656 56582 19033443
See more
5314 111
76 140344 2921629041
See more
6484 6298 776918667
2960 453 94
See more